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
487049827 02160760 20826644
855592807 939848170 99833545
855592807 939848170 99833545
989007145 329173455 428
All about undefined
Interested in learning more?
855592807 939848170 99833545
989007145 329173455 428
See more
9159454 1327588
58 07 59100
See more
86214141597 0233
78 0607835971 6902653 921152215 23
See more